Transaction

6510ef8ebea1704b709e8eac90bb580fe2d8c7b9d7aebdc4bfdd95a0e49d57c8
87,399 confirmations
Timestamp
1718349709
Block847,867
Fee7,040 sats
Fee rate64 sats/vB
view on mempool.space

Inputs & Outputs